This 4-bedroom, 3-bathroom single family at 2407 W 177th Terrace in Overland Park, KS is listed for $709,950 ($276 per sqft). Built in 2025, the home offers 2,568 sqft of living space on a 0.22 acres lot.
The Chestnut reverse 1.5-story by Symphony Homes, LLC offers refined main-level living with craftsmanship and contemporary comfort in Archer's Landing at Sundance Ridge. Now at the paint stage, this home features a walk-out lower level and a covered deck overlooking open green space for peaceful outdoor living.
Hardwood floors span the entry, great room, kitchen, and breakfast area. The front porch includes a suspended stoop-ideal for a future storm room, wine room, or added storage. Photos shown are of a previously sold home illustrating similar finishes. The Chestnut blends luxury and functionality at every turn.
Enjoy The Village amenities-clubhouse with fitness facility, gathering area, and resort-style pool with rock waterfall and slide-in Blue Valley Schools. Just 11 min to Blue Valley High, 8 min to Price Chopper, 16 min to BluHawk, and 16 min to Heritage Park.
